Mark Boal’s Career: An In-Depth Look

Mark Boal’s journey in the film industry is nothing short of fascinating. Best known for his work as a screenwriter and producer, he gained significant recognition for films like “The Hurt Locker” and “Zero Dark Thirty.” His start in the industry can be traced back to his early exposure as a journalist, specifically through his work with the magazine Rolling Stone. Boal’s unique perspective, rooted in his experiences covering the Iraq War, provided him with the inspiration and depth necessary for crafting compelling narratives that capture the weight of human experiences.

In a memorable anecdote from an interview, Boal shared how he initially stumbled into screenwriting by accident. He was working as a reporter when he realized he could translate the stories he encountered into cinematic masterpieces. This transition set the stage for a career that would earn him critical acclaim and various awards, including an Academy Award for Best Original Screenplay.
